> > > It typically means that your dns server gave an
> > > error.  It might be
> > > an error from the authoritative servers for
> > > opm.blitzed.org, but
> > > this is rare and hard to track down.
> > 
> > If it is ME, is there a way to fix this? If so,
> please
> > let me know.
> 
> The only way to check really is to see if you can
> reliably resolve
> the host name "183.248.182.61.opm.blitzed.org" from
> the shell you
> run the bopm from.
> 
> Also check what the contents of the /etc/resolv.conf
> are - the
> resolver in bopm uses all servers listed there in
> parallel so if
> one is bad you don't notice in normal use but bopm
> will report an
> error every time (even though the other lookup would
> work).
> 
> If it isn't a frequent occurence then you can just
> write it off as
> "one of those things".
